----- Original Message -----
From: "Johnny Kewl" <[EMAIL PROTECTED]>
To: "Tomcat Users List" <users@tomcat.apache.org>
Sent: Wednesday, October 08, 2008 1:56 AM
Subject: Re: Too many open files
----- Original Message -----
From: "Mohit Anchlia" <[EMAIL PROTECTED]>
To: "Tomcat Users List" <users@tomcat.apache.org>
Sent: Tuesday, October 07, 2008 11:44 PM
Subject: Too many open files
Tomcat throws too many open files and when I do lsof I get bunch of:
java 14130 root 935u IPv4 30842592 TCP
localhost:41971->localhost:http (CLOSE_WAIT)
java 14130 root 937u IPv4 30841213 TCP
efeitws3.ptctax.intuit.com:41161->10.10.81.94:webcache (CLOSE_WAIT)
java 14130 root 938u IPv4 30841214 TCP
localhost:41162->localhost:http (CLOSE_WAIT)
java 14130 root 939u IPv4 30841220 TCP
localhost:41165->localhost:http (CLOSE_WAIT)
java 14130 root 940u IPv4 30842516 TCP
localhost:41927->localhost:http (CLOSE_WAIT)
java 14130 root 941u IPv4 30841226 TCP
localhost:41168->localhost:http (CLOSE_WAIT)
java 14130 root 943u IPv4 30841899 TCP
efeitws3.ptctax.intuit.com:41566->10.10.81.94:webcache (CLOSE_WAIT)
java 14130 root 944u IPv4 30841694 TCP
efeitws3.ptctax.intuit.com:41453->10.10.81.94:webcache (CLOSE_WAIT)
java 14130 root 945u IPv4 30841695 TCP
localhost:41454->localhost:http (CLOSE_WAIT)
java 14130 root 946u IPv4 30841900 TCP
localhost:41567->localhost:http (CLOSE_WAIT)
java 14130 root 948u IPv4 30842415 TCP
efeitws3.ptctax.intuit.com:41864->10.10.81.94:webcache (CLOSE_WAIT)
java 14130 root 949u IPv4 30842416 TCP
localhost:41865->localhost:http (CLOSE_WAIT)
java 14130 root 950u IPv4 30842419 TCP
localhost:41867->localhost:http (CLOSE_WAIT)
java 14130 root 952u IPv4 30850596 TCP
localhost:42484->localhost:http (CLOSE_WAIT)
java 14130 root 953u IPv4 30842760 TCP
localhost:42058->localhost:http (CLOSE_WAIT)
java 14130 root 954u IPv4 30842596 TCP
localhost:41974->localhost:http (CLOSE_WAIT)
java 14130 root 956u IPv4 30842093 TCP
localhost:41676->localhost:http (CLOSE_WAIT)
java 14130 root 957u IPv4 30842195 TCP
efeitws3.ptctax.intuit.com:41737->10.10.81.94:webcache (CLOSE_WAIT)
java 14130 root 958u IPv4 30841730 TCP
localhost:41467->localhost:http (CLOSE_WAIT)
java 14130 root 959u IPv4 30841737 TCP
localhost:41472->localhost:http (CLOSE_WAIT)
java 14130 root 960u IPv4 30842196 TCP
localhost:41738->localhost:http (CLOSE_WAIT)
java 14130 root 961u IPv4 30842528 TCP
localhost:41933->localhost:http (CLOSE_WAIT)
java 14130 root 962u IPv4 30842363 TCP
localhost:41836->localhost:http (CLOSE_WAIT)
java 14130 root 964u IPv4 30842365 TCP
efeitws3.ptctax.intuit.com:41837->10.10.81.94:webcache (CLOSE_WAIT)
java 14130 root 965u IPv4 30842366 TCP
localhost:41838->localhost:http (CLOSE_WAIT)
java 14130 root 966u IPv4 30842367 TCP
localhost:41839->localhost:http (CLOSE_WAIT)
java 14130 root 967u IPv4 30842371 TCP
localhost:41841->localhost:http (CLOSE_WAIT)
java 14130 root 968u IPv4 30842465 TCP
localhost:41895->localhost:http (CLOSE_WAIT)
java 14130 root 969u IPv4 30848501 TCP
localhost:42415->localhost:http (CLOSE_WAIT)
java 14130 root 970u IPv4 30842533 TCP
localhost:41936->localhost:http (CLOSE_WAIT)
java 14130 root 971u IPv4 30842468 TCP
localhost:41898->localhost:http (CLOSE_WAIT)
java 14130 root 972u IPv4 30842534 TCP
localhost:41937->localhost:http (CLOSE_WAIT)
java 14130 root 973u IPv4 30842765 TCP
localhost:42062->localhost:http (CLOSE_WAIT)
java 14130 root 974u IPv4 30842472 TCP
localhost:41901->localhost:http (CLOSE_WAIT)
java 14130 root 975u IPv4 30842122 TCP
localhost:41694->localhost:http (CLOSE_WAIT)
java 14130 root 976u IPv4 30842123 TCP
localhost:41695->localhost:http (CLOSE_WAIT)
java 14130 root 977u IPv4 30843217 TCP
localhost:42188->localhost:http (CLOSE_WAIT)
java 14130 root 978u IPv4 30842125 TCP
localhost:41696->localhost:http (CLOSE_WAIT)
java 14130 root 979u IPv4 30842126 TCP
efeitws3.ptctax.intuit.com:41697->10.10.81.94:webcache (CLOSE_WAIT)
java 14130 root 981u IPv4 30842128 TCP
efeitws3.ptctax.intuit.com:41698->10.10.81.94:webcache (CLOSE_WAIT)
java 14130 root 982u IPv4 30842129 TCP
localhost:41699->localhost:http (CLOSE_WAIT)
java 14130 root 983u IPv4 30888558 TCP
localhost:43218->localhost:http (CLOSE_WAIT)
java 14130 root 984u IPv4 30842617 TCP
localhost:41986->localhost:http (CLOSE_WAIT)
java 14130 root 985u IPv4 30842618 TCP
efeitws3.ptctax.intuit.com:41987->10.10.81.94:webcache (CLOSE_WAIT)
java 14130 root 986u IPv4 30844067 TCP
efeitws3.ptctax.intuit.com:42260->10.10.81.94:webcache (CLOSE_WAIT)
java 14130 root 987u IPv4 30850599 TCP
efeitws3.ptctax.intuit.com:42486->10.10.81.94:webcache (CLOSE_WAIT)
java 14130 root 988u IPv4 30844069 TCP
localhost:42262->localhost:http (CLOSE_WAIT)
java 14130 root 989u IPv4 30877075 TCP
localhost:43021->localhost:http (CLOSE_WAIT)
java 14130 root 990u IPv4 30850600 TCP
localhost:42487->localhost:http (CLOSE_WAIT)
java 14130 root 991u IPv4 30842627 TCP
localhost:41993->localhost:http (CLOSE_WAIT)
java 14130 root 992u IPv4 30842628 TCP
efeitws3.ptctax.intuit.com:41994->10.10.81.94:webcache (CLOSE_WAIT)
java 14130 root 994u IPv4 30842786 TCP
localhost:42070->localhost:http (CLOSE_WAIT)
java 14130 root 995u IPv4 30849451 TCP
localhost:42449->localhost:http (CLOSE_WAIT)
java 14130 root 996u IPv4 30842639 TCP
localhost:42005->localhost:http (CLOSE_WAIT)
I am not sure why CLOSE_WAIT should cause this.
Sitting here waiting for the presidential debate... cant wait to hear how
those two brain surgeons are going to save the world ;)
I dont know why it occurs but something is holding connections open...
possibly some low down socket function that should be cleared and is
not...
Because I cant imagine how one has that much control in TC normally over
sockets... I suspect you using something like NIO... or possibly its
something like hibernate not letting Db connectors go, or a cache...
something is holding stuff open in your code... and eventually it clogs
the system.
Very likely thru some subtle coding error, or buggy components... going to
have mess with the code and try figure out whats not letting go...
Normally difficult bugs to find...
Good Luck...
PS: I see you have a Apache in front...
Try this... setup the 8080 connector if you havnt already got it working in
TC... and go into TC direct... then check file handles....
If no problem, you know its Apache or the JK connector...
... will at least point you in right direction...
---------------------------------------------------------------------------
HARBOR : http://www.kewlstuff.co.za/index.htm
The most powerful application server on earth.
The only real POJO Application Server.
See it in Action : http://www.kewlstuff.co.za/cd_tut_swf/whatisejb1.htm
---------------------------------------------------------------------------
If you cant pay in gold... get lost...
---------------------------------------------------------------------
To start a new topic, e-mail: users@tomcat.apache.org
To unsubscribe, e-mail: [EMAIL PROTECTED]
For additional commands, e-mail: [EMAIL PROTECTED]